A very special Veteran Portrait Presentation program was held at Windsor Park, during which artist Don Ryan presented 30 portraits to veterans from Windsor Park and the surrounding area. This was the much-anticipated finale of an ambitious project began nearly five years ago. Don, who is also a veteran, wanted to use his talents to honor others who had also served in our country's armed forces. After his Hometown Heroes art installation in Chicago in November, 2023, it was time to give each veteran or their family members their portrait. Local veterans, our residents, their families and friends gathered to see all 30 portraits on display, hear a bit about each veteran's service, and enjoy refreshments and stories of their time in the military. Each year as winter loosens its grip, we hold a Life Connect Fair to remind our residents all the ways they can get involved here on campus. We have 50+ committees and interest groups, such as the Center for Lifelong Learning, The Echo newsletter, the Brazilian Language Exchange, the Fine Arts Committee, Resident Council, musical groups, book clubs and so much more! In the afternoon, each group has a table set up so folks can stop by and ask questions.
